Association between pT stage and ipsilateral lymph node metastasis A highly significant association was identified between pT stage and ipsilateral lymph node involvement ( p = 0.0003), indicating that the likelihood of nodal metastasis increases systematically with advancing tumor stage.

Univariate analysis showed a trend toward higher recurrence rates in females ( p = 0.066), advanced pN stage ( p = 0.1) and in cases with perineural invasion ( p = 0.095), without reaching statistical significance (Table 4 ).
